The Rise of Las Vegas
Las Vegas is arguably the epicenter of the gambling world, known for its vibrant nightlife and extravagant casinos. When it opened its doors in 1946, the Flamingo was the first casino to embody the glitz and glamour of the Las Vegas Strip. This iconic establishment set the stage for future casinos, introducing lavish décor and high-stakes games that attracted tourists from all over the globe. The Flamingo’s success sparked a surge of casino development, transforming Las Vegas into a must-visit destination for gamblers and entertainers alike.
Furthermore, the introduction of themed resorts, such as the Venetian and MGM Grand, shifted the focus from gambling alone to an overall entertainment experience. These casinos combined gaming with dining, shopping, and live shows, creating a unique environment that appealed to a broader audience and solidifying Las Vegas’s status as a global entertainment capital.
The Impact of Atlantic City
Atlantic City became the second major hub for gambling in the United States when it legalized casinos in 1976. The opening of Resorts International marked a turning point in the East Coast gambling scene, bringing a new level of excitement and competition to the gaming industry. Atlantic City’s casinos began offering a range of amenities, including hotels, restaurants, and entertainment options, drawing visitors from neighboring states and beyond.
The establishment of Atlantic City changed perceptions of gambling, making it accessible and appealing to a wider demographic. It paved the way for other states to consider legalizing casinos, influencing gaming regulations across the country and fostering a more responsible approach to gambling that prioritized consumer protection and responsible gaming practices.
The Influence of Monte Carlo
Monte Carlo, located in Monaco, has long been synonymous with luxury and high-stakes gambling. The Casino de Monte-Carlo, which opened in 1863, became an emblem of elegance and sophistication, attracting wealthy patrons from around the world. This casino not only introduced innovative gaming experiences but also inspired the design and atmosphere of many modern casinos.
The allure of Monte Carlo helped popularize the concept of the glamorous casino experience, setting standards for service, decor, and exclusivity. Its impact can still be seen in many of today’s upscale casinos, where luxury and opulence are paramount, continuing to shape the gaming landscape for high rollers and casual players alike.
The Digital Revolution: Online Casinos
The advent of the internet revolutionized the gambling industry, with online casinos emerging in the late 1990s. These platforms provided a convenient alternative to traditional casinos, allowing players to enjoy their favorite games from the comfort of their homes. The introduction of online poker rooms and virtual slots expanded the gaming audience significantly, making gambling more accessible than ever before.
Moreover, online casinos have prioritized responsible gaming by incorporating features such as self-exclusion tools, deposit limits, and educational resources. This commitment to player welfare has influenced how both online and land-based casinos approach gaming regulations, emphasizing the importance of responsible gambling practices in today’s gaming landscape.
